Abstract

A road condition information processing system comprises a plurality of mobile terminals and a server, wherein each mobile terminal comprises a road condition information providing module for providing road condition information, a position information providing module for providing position information corresponding to the road condition information and a first communication module which is connected with the road condition information providing module, the position information providing module and a server and used for sending the road condition information and the corresponding position information to the server. The server comprises a second communication module and an information fusion module, wherein the second communication module is connected with the first communication modules of the mobile terminals and used for obtaining the road condition information and the corresponding position information, and the information fusion module is connected with the second communication module and used for carrying out information fusion treatment on the road condition information and the corresponding position information to obtain information after fusion. The road condition information processing system can achieve road information sharing between the mobile terminals, so that an experience effect of a user is improved.

In order to make portable terminal 100 obtain traffic information from server 200, can adopt following any mode:
In first embodiment, described server 200 can also comprise: the release module (not shown), connect described information fusion module 220, be used for the information after merging is issued, the portable terminal 100 that links to each other with server 200 just can obtain the information of server 200 issues like this, thereby realized sharing of traffic information, improved user's experience effect.
In second embodiment, described portable terminal 100 can also comprise: request generation module (not shown), connect first communication module 130, and be used for generating the road conditions solicited message that comprises positional information; Described first communication module 130 sends to described second communication module 210 with described road conditions solicited message; The display module (not shown) connects first communication module 130, is used for the traffic information that shows that first communication module 130 obtains; Described server 200 can also comprise: issue the control module (not shown), link information Fusion Module 220 and second communication module 210, obtain described road conditions solicited message from described second communication module 210, search for the traffic information corresponding with the positional information the described road conditions solicited message from information fusion module 220, and the traffic information that searches out is sent to second communication module 210; Described second communication module 210 sends to corresponding described first communication module 130 with described traffic information.At this moment, server 200 is handed down to portable terminal 100 according to the solicited message of portable terminal 100 with the traffic information of correspondence, so also can make the user obtain traffic information, thereby improve user's experience effect.
Positional information in the solicited message of road conditions described in the present embodiment can be the current location information of portable terminal; Described portable terminal can also comprise: locating module, connect the described request generation module, and be used for obtaining the current location information of portable terminal, and described current location information is sent to the request generation module.
Portable terminal described in the present embodiment can also comprise: navigation module, connect the described request generation module, be used for providing navigation route information and current location, and the path position information that is less than or equal to predeterminable range apart from current location in the remaining navigation route information is sent to the request generation module; At this moment, the positional information in the described road conditions solicited message can be for being less than or equal to the path position information of predeterminable range apart from current location in the described remaining navigation route information.As: predeterminable range is 5 kilometers, be that server 200 can send to corresponding mobile terminal 100 with the traffic information that is less than or equal to 5 kilometers path position information correspondence apart from current location in user's the residue navigation information, thereby make the user know the traffic information in its highway section that next will travel, so that the user in time adjusts walking along the street line etc.
The concrete mode that portable terminal 100 is uploaded traffic information to server 200 in the present embodiment can adopt any in following four kinds.
In first object lesson, described portable terminal can also comprise: sort module, and connecting described traffic information provides module, is used for traffic information is divided into a plurality of grades, and each grade is with different color showings; Display module connects described sort module and described traffic information provides module 110, is used for showing described different color; The colouring information that described traffic information provides module to select based on the user is converted to corresponding traffic information with described colouring information, and described traffic information is sent to described first communication module.
Described road conditions situation is more bad, and its corresponding color can be more eye-catching.Preferably, the smooth corresponding color of road conditions page or leaf is green, and corresponding color is restricted driving or blocked up to road conditions for red, and vehicle condition and the corresponding color of repairing the roads are for yellow.
Particularly, described traffic information provides module can be touch-screen, thereby the portable terminal click color button corresponding with traffic information gets final product, thereby has saved the time that the user uploads traffic information, has improved the security of driving.
Though user's selection information is colouring information in the present embodiment, portable terminal can be converted to traffic information with described colouring information, thereby is uploaded to the traffic information that is of server.
Need to prove that each portable terminal can be different to the classification of road conditions, the color of same road conditions correspondence also can be different, and it can be arranged and be revised by the user.
In second object lesson, described portable terminal can also comprise: memory module, and connecting described traffic information provides module 110, is used for a plurality of traffic information templates of storage; Described traffic information provides the traffic information template of module based on described user selects, and described traffic information template is sent to first communication module 130.
At this moment, need store a plurality of traffic information templates commonly used in advance, thereby when uploading traffic information, directly click corresponding traffic information template and the traffic information of correspondence can be sent to server, thereby be convenient to user's operation and use.
In the 3rd object lesson, described server can also comprise: sort module is used for traffic information is divided into a plurality of grades the color that each grade is corresponding different; Described information fusion module 220 link sort modules, the traffic information that also is used for receiving is converted to corresponding colouring information.
At this moment, portable terminal 100 be uploaded to server 200 for traffic information, but server can be divided into a plurality of grades with the traffic information that receives, each grade is with different color showings, thereby the traffic information in the information after the fusion is colouring information.
And then server issue or the traffic information that issues are colouring information, make things convenient for the user in time to be well understood to traffic information like this, are beneficial to the experience effect that improves the user.
In the 4th object lesson, described portable terminal can also comprise: sort module, and connecting described traffic information provides module 110, is used for traffic information is divided into a plurality of grades, and each grade is with different color showings; Display module connects described sort module and described traffic information provides module 110, is used for showing described different color; The colouring information that described traffic information provides module 110 to select based on the user as traffic information, and sends to described first communication module with described traffic information with described colouring information; Described server can also comprise: parsing module, the link information Fusion Module is for the traffic information that described colouring information is resolved to text or speech type.
At this moment, portable terminal directly sends to server with colouring information, and server resolves to corresponding traffic information with colouring information.Different with first object lesson is, the grade that each portable terminal is divided road conditions in this example is identical, and the color of each grade correspondence is also identical, color is resolved to literal or voice thereby server could be correct.
Need to prove that in other embodiments of the invention, mobile terminal user can also mark traffic information in navigation map, thereby the navigation map that will comprise traffic information sends to server.
Portable terminal can be uploaded the traffic information of its position in real time in the present embodiment to server, thereby other portable terminals of logon server just can obtain the traffic information that other users upload from server, realized that finally traffic information is shared, improved user's experience effect.
